码迷,mamicode.com
首页 >  
搜索关键字:向下转型    ( 261个结果
Swift学习笔记6
1.用类型检查操作符(is)来检查一个实例是否属于特定子类型。若实例属于那个子类型,类型检查操作符返回true,否则返回false。2.某类型的一个常量或变量可能在幕后实际上属于一个子类。当确定是这种情况时,你可以尝试向下转到它的子类型,用类型转换操作符(as?或as!)。因为向下转型可能会失败,类...
分类:编程语言   时间:2016-01-11 00:14:39    阅读次数:152
android里Toast的用法
在活动中,可以通过findViewById()方法获取到在布局文件中定义的元素,这里我们传入R.id.button_1,来得到按钮的实例,这个值是刚才在first_layout.xml中通过android:id属性指定的。findViewById()方法返回的是一个View对象,我们需要向下转型.....
分类:移动开发   时间:2015-12-18 20:19:50    阅读次数:169
[转]向上转型与向下转型
原文地址:http://www.cnblogs.com/wuyuegb2312/p/3858521.html在对Java学习的过程中,对于转型这种操作比较迷茫,特总结出了此文。例子参考了《Java编程思想》。 目录几个同义词向上转型与向下转型 例一:向上转型,调用指定的父类方法 例二:向上...
分类:其他好文   时间:2015-12-14 12:27:08    阅读次数:217
Swift语言的扩展与协议(接口)
/* 类型转换1.没有任何关系的两个类型之间的转换2.继承链条里的向上与向下转型*///第一种形式let i = 3let str = "\(i)"let str2 = String(i)//第二种形式class Parent { var p = 1}class Child:Parent { v.....
分类:编程语言   时间:2015-11-15 00:54:11    阅读次数:341
类型转换,接口和扩展
1.没有任何关系两个类型之间的转换let i = 3let str = "\(i)" //插值法let str2 = String(i) //强制转换2.继承链条里的向上与向下转型class Parent{ var p = 1}class Child: Parent { var c ...
分类:其他好文   时间:2015-11-12 21:57:51    阅读次数:224
java 向上转型和向下转型
学习向上转型和向下转型怎么用没多难,但是为什么那样用,我搞了很多次没弄明白。没弄明白的原因是平时学习时之看例子,而例子一般都比较简单,没有对象之间的调用,一般就是一个对象调用自己的方法。 首先看下怎么用转型。 要转型,首先要有继承。继承是面向对象语言中一个代码复用的机制,简单说就是子类继承了父类中....
分类:编程语言   时间:2015-11-12 17:45:24    阅读次数:368
绑定服务-----------binderService TimerTask的使用
绑定服务 服务中通过定义Binder对象的子类让这个子类成为桥梁 在onBind()中返回子类对象这样就可以在activity中调用这个子类的方法在Activity中通过ServiceConnection获取这个对象并向下转型为该子类对象 y与Activity绑定的服务当Activity结束的时候....
分类:其他好文   时间:2015-09-19 21:05:25    阅读次数:371
4.45 多态中向上转型和向下转型
/* 多态的弊端: 不能使用子类的特有功能。 就想使用子类的特有功能?行不行? 行。 怎么用呢? A:创建子类对象调用方法即可。(可以,但是很多时候不合理。而且,太占内存了) B:把父类的引用强制转换为子类的...
分类:其他好文   时间:2015-09-17 10:18:16    阅读次数:162
面向对象,Java泛型篇
一、Java泛型入门基础      1、 泛型历史:集合中可以存储任意类型对象,但是在取出时,如果要使用具体对象的特有方法时,需要进行向下转型,如果存储的对象类型不一致,在转型过程中就会出现ClassCastException异常。这样就给程序带来了不安全性。 在jdk1.5以后就有了解决方案——泛型技术:在存储元素时,就不允许存储不同类型的元素。存储了就编译失败。 所以就需要在存储元素时,在...
分类:编程语言   时间:2015-08-16 02:13:10    阅读次数:177
java 转型问题
java 转型问题其实并不复杂,只要记住一句话:父类引用指向子类对象。什么叫父类引用指向子类对象,且听我慢慢道来.从2个名词开始说起:向上转型(upcasting) 、向下转型(downcasting).举个例子:有2个类,Father是父类,Son类继承自Father。Father f1 = ne...
分类:编程语言   时间:2015-07-26 05:56:41    阅读次数:179
261条   上一页 1 ... 20 21 22 23 24 ... 27 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!